#JamesBarryDiary 17/4/1876 Beautiful sunny day all along until the afternoon some time, when it clouded up and commenced to rain a little. Raised the water considerable high. Jordan and Henry Ritchie sawing. I ground some toll wheat and some toll shilling for ourselves.
#JamesBarryDiary 18/4/1876 A moderately fine day indeed, sunny the most of the time. Jordan sawing in the day time and Henry in the night time. I did nothing about the mill to day, but was in the little shop and Blacksmiths shop all day, making ornaments for Bookbinding and some other nicknacks.

Apr 13, 1912: the Canadian Northern Railway sends its new gas-electric rail car No. 500 from Toronto to Trenton, ON, for testing over the Canadian Northern-controlled Central Ontario Railway line between Trenton and Picton. 1/2
